PRESIDIO OF MONTEREY, Calif. (Sept. 11, 2026) Service members, civilian employees and families gathered at the Presidio of Monterey Sept. 11 for a 9/11 Ruck & Lunch, a one-mile remembrance walk commemorating the 25th anniversary of the terrorist attacks and honoring those who lost their lives.

The Presidio of Monterey Directorate of Family and Morale, Welfare and Recreation hosted the Ruck & Lunch, which included remarks from Assistant Fire Chief Keith Fulton and a ceremony featuring a large American flag raised above Conrad field by PoM's fire engine. Fulton reflected on the sacrifices of first responders, including the 343 New York City firefighters who died responding to the attacks.
